What Causes Sudden Changes in Color Perception?

Lighting Conditions

Lighting changes can significantly affect how colors appear. Natural light, incandescent bulbs, and LED lights all emit different color temperatures, which can alter color perception. For example, a shirt may look different in daylight compared to under a fluorescent light.

  • Natural Light: Colors appear more vivid and true to life.
  • Incandescent Bulbs: Emit a warm light, making colors appear warmer.
  • LED/Fluorescent Lights: May cause colors to seem cooler or more washed out.

Eye Health and Aging

Eye health is another crucial factor. As people age, their lenses may yellow, affecting color perception. Conditions such as cataracts and macular degeneration can also cause colors to appear faded or distorted.

  • Cataracts: Cloud the eye’s lens, leading to muted colors.
  • Macular Degeneration: Affects central vision, impacting color clarity.

Environmental Factors

Environmental changes, such as new surroundings or materials, can also impact color perception. For instance, repainting a room or changing furniture can alter how light reflects, changing how colors are perceived.

  • Room Colors: Darker walls absorb light, making colors appear duller.
  • Reflective Surfaces: Can enhance or distort color appearance.

How Does Color Temperature Affect Perception?

Color temperature, measured in Kelvin (K), describes the hue of a light source. Different sources emit various temperatures, altering how colors are perceived.

Light Source Color Temperature Effect on Colors
Candlelight 1,500 K Warm, yellowish
Incandescent Bulb 2,700 K Soft, warm glow
Fluorescent Light 4,000 K Cool, bluish tint
Daylight 5,500 K Neutral, balanced

How to Adjust for Lighting Changes

To maintain consistent color perception, consider using full-spectrum lighting that mimics natural daylight. This type of light provides a balanced color temperature, reducing discrepancies in color appearance.

How Can Health Issues Affect Color Vision?

Common Eye Conditions

Several eye conditions can impact how you perceive colors:

  • Color Blindness: Affects the ability to distinguish between certain colors, often red and green.
  • Diabetic Retinopathy: Can cause vision changes, including color perception issues.
  • Glaucoma: May lead to reduced peripheral vision and color clarity.

When to Consult an Eye Specialist

If you notice a sudden or severe change in color perception, it’s essential to consult an eye specialist. They can conduct tests to determine if an underlying health condition is affecting your vision.

Why do colors look different in photos?

Colors in photos may differ due to camera settings, lighting conditions, and screen calibration. Cameras may not capture colors as accurately as the human eye, and different screens display colors differently based on their settings.

Can stress affect color perception?

Yes, stress can impact vision, including color perception. Stress may cause eye strain or fatigue, leading to temporary changes in how colors are perceived.

How can I test for color vision issues?

Color vision can be tested using tools like the Ishihara test, which consists of a series of plates with colored dots forming numbers or shapes. An eye specialist can provide a comprehensive color vision test.

Do medications affect color perception?

Certain medications can affect color perception as a side effect. For example, some drugs used to treat high blood pressure or erectile dysfunction may alter color vision temporarily.

What is the role of color constancy in perception?

Color constancy is the ability of the human eye to perceive colors consistently under varying lighting conditions. It helps maintain the appearance of colors despite changes in lighting, such as moving from sunlight to shade.
